Median Salary: $46,000 annual salary Stress Tolerance Score: 4/10 Bookkeepers are responsible for keeping track of businesses’ financial records. If you like working with numbers, this might be a good career path for you.

WebJun 13, 2024 · 3. Graphic Designer. For people who are more creative, becoming a graphic designer can be a great choice. This job involves little human interaction and focuses on using software to create logos, graphics, promotions, webpages, and other marketing materials. Definitely a great job for someone with social anxiety!
